The word for Monday in Russian is понедельник. This is pronounced ponedel'nik. The prefix по and the word неделя (week) form together to make the word Monday in Russian.

Between the 1st and 3rd centuries CE, the Roman Empire gradually replaced the eight-day Roman nundinal cycle with the seven-day week. The earliest evidence for this new system is a Pompeiian graffito referring to 6 February (ante diem viii idus Februarias) of the year 60 CE as dies solis ("Sunday"). The law in the Han Dynasty (206 BC – AD 220) required officials of the empire to rest every five days, called mu (沐), while it was changed into 10 days in the Tang Dynasty (AD 618 – 907), called huan (澣/浣) or xún (旬). In Arabic, the days of the week are also numbered, and the 7th day is still the Sabbath (ʾas-Sabt, ), but the 6th day is now ʾal-Jumʿah (), the day of "gathering" (jumʿ, ), when Muslims pray at the mosque (jâmiʿ, ). spc to sgt promotion scriptWebNov 27, 2024 · The days of the week in French take their name from the Latin language and gods. “Di” at the end comes from “dies” (= ”day,” i n Latin.) This day comes from the Latin Sabbatum, which originally comes from the … technology codeWebMittwoch/miðvikudagur means "the middle of the week" or "the day in the middle of the week". thursday/donnerstag is from Proto-Germanic "þunras dagaz", meaning Thor's day. Loan translation from Latin via association of the god Thor with the Roman god of thunder Jove/Jupiter. "Fimmtudagur" means "fifth day". spc troubleshootingWebJan 15, 2024 · The names for the days of the week in French are not arbitrary, nor do they exist in a random order.
